PRODH (HGNC:9453): (proline dehydrogenase 1) This gene encodes a mitochondrial protein that catalyzes the first step in proline degradation. Mutations in this gene are associated with hyperprolinemia type 1 and susceptibility to schizophrenia 4 (SCZD4). This gene is located on chromosome 22q11.21, a region which has also been associated with the contiguous gene deletion syndromes, DiGeorge and CATCH22. Al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Aug 2010]
DGCR6 (HGNC:2846): (DiGeorge syndrome critical region gene 6) DiGeorge syndrome, and more widely, the CATCH 22 syndrome, are associated with microdeletions in chromosomal region 22q11.2. The product of this gene shares homology with the Drosophila melanogaster gonadal protein, which participates in gonadal and germ cell development, and with the gamma-1 subunit of human laminin. This gene is a candidate for involvement in DiGeorge syndrome pathology and in schizophrenia. [provided by RefSeq, Nov 2008]

Uncertain significance, criteria provided, single submitterclinical testingInvitaeApr 12, 2022This sequence change replaces arginine, which is basic and polar, with lysine, which is basic and polar, at codon 588 of the PRODH protein (p.Arg588Lys). This variant is present in population databases (no rsID available, gnomAD 0.01%). This variant has not been reported in the literature in individuals affected with PRODH-related conditions. ClinVar contains an entry for this variant (Variation ID: 1036595). Algorithms developed to predict the effect of missense changes on protein structure and function are either unavailable or do not agree on the potential impact of this missense change (SIFT: "Tolerated"; PolyPhen-2: "Possibly Damaging"; Align-GVGD: "Class C0"). In summary, the available evidence is currently insufficient to determine the role of this variant in disease. Therefore, it has been classified as a Variant of Uncertain Significance. -
